Intelligent rail is moving from theory to deployment, and the 2026 IEEE International Conference on Intelligent Rail Transportation (ICIRT) is where that shift gets examined in detail. If your work sits anywhere near autonomous systems, mobility technology, rail operations, or transportation research, this conference offers a focused place to understand what is changing, what is working, and what still needs to be solved. About the Event ICIRT is an in-person IEEE conference centered on intelligent rail transportation: the systems, methods, and technologies shaping the future of rail. That includes the overlap between rail and adjacent fields such as autonomous vehicles, sensing, control, AI, communications, safety engineering, and broader mobility tech. This is not a general transportation event with rail added as a side topic. The value here is in the concentration: people working on rail intelligence, automation, decision-making systems, operational optimization, and connected infrastructure all in one setting. Expect a technically serious environment where ideas are examined for both research merit and real-world application. Because the event is in person, it also creates space for the kind of discussion that is hard to replicate online. Conferences like ICIRT are where formal presentations lead into practical conversations about implementation constraints, system integration, regulation, reliability, and deployment timelines. Whether you come from academia, industry, or the public sector, the conference gives you a chance to see how intelligent rail transportation is being defined right now by the people actively building and studying it.
